How To Mount Tight Tires & Not Pinch Tube?

I decided to try some 700c x 28 Pasela PT tires. I've used their 700c x 32 Tourguards for past few years and know that they can be tough to mount. I've watched every video and read every technique about how to mount tight tires. Today I got a crash course on tube patching b cause I kept pinching the tube.

Those 28's go on fine until about the last 8" or so. They're so tight I almost could not get the tire iron under the edge. When I finally have the tire on, I find that there is a leak. So I patch and try again. I tried talc powder which helped the tube slide up into the tire better. I did not try liquid soap on the bead which I understand can help.

Would using a tube meant for 700c x 23-25 help? There wouldn't be so much tube material in the way.
